Output 4a31e928d16b49c93b18252642e222146917a5556f3c60f20b8c0a7f83e6389a:1

value
5908000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5812fb2031921df1e9690f14395c8e0b19e15d OP_EQUAL
address
DN8PjSLnB4gJntXHCeQFanKXsk7gG9QQC5
transaction
4a31e928d16b49c93b18252642e222146917a5556f3c60f20b8c0a7f83e6389a
spent
true